Output 53d65325e25c676a29c9ecb72eb89b280a56da3b894f01b4838056e64c4f4f0f:1

value
1459651314
script pubkey
OP_0 OP_PUSHBYTES_20 3470dad8e90190e86bfeeebaa2a773466cd3bd6a
address
bc1qx3cd4k8fqxgws6l7a6a29fmngekd80t2t4r23y
transaction
53d65325e25c676a29c9ecb72eb89b280a56da3b894f01b4838056e64c4f4f0f
spent
true